Tensor String

@frozen
public struct StringTensor
extension StringTensor: TensorGroup

StringTensor adalah array multidimensi yang elemennya adalah String s.

  • TensorHandle yang mendasarinya.

    Catatan

    handle bersifat publik untuk mengizinkan operasi yang ditentukan pengguna, tetapi biasanya tidak digunakan sebaliknya.

    Pernyataan

    public let handle: TensorHandle<String>
  • Pernyataan

    public init(handle: TensorHandle<String>)
  • Pernyataan

    public init(shape: TensorShape, scalars: [String])
  • Membuat StringTensor 0-D dari nilai skalar.

    Pernyataan

    public init(_ value: String)
  • Membuat StringTensor 1-D dari skalar yang berdekatan.

    Pernyataan

    public init(_ scalars: [String])
  • Pernyataan

    public var array: ShapedArray<String> { get }
  • Pernyataan

    public var scalars: [String] { get }
  • Menghitung self == other .

    Catatan

    elementsEqual mendukung penyiaran.

    Pernyataan

    public func elementsEqual(_ other: StringTensor) -> Tensor<Bool>
  • Pernyataan

    public init(_owning tensorHandles: UnsafePointer<CTensorHandle>?)
  • Pernyataan

    public init<C: RandomAccessCollection>(
      _handles: C
    ) where C.Element: _AnyTensorHandle